Two Months Later.. : Part II

so i was driving back home that evening. all tired, straight from work. i was approaching seremban when the road got really busy. not congested or jammed all yet, but surely there were a lot of cars. and as usual, even with 3 lanes nowadays, it almost made no difference. the leftmost lane is always dominated by big lorries n busses which don't exactly move slow. they would eventually venture into the middle lane to overtake each other without even bothering to give signals. and we, the smaller vehicles, would just have to watch their masquerade and at our best, try to predict their movement so we wont be crushed into pieces when they decided to suddenly come out and overtake the other. tired and annoyed with their attitude, i switched to the rightmost lane n stayed there. with that many cars and lorry masquerades, the average speed even on that speeding lane was only about 100km/h. so i was just driving, still on the rightmost lane, singing to myself when suddenly, about 50m in front of me, on the middle lane, there was a big chunk of exploded lorry tyre in the middle of the road! my speed as well as the other cars on my lane was fairly around 90km/h to 100km/h at that time. and i'm assuming the cars in the middle should be at at least 80km/h. seeing that really big piece of tyre in the middle of the road made the cars on the middle lane swivel suddenly (at speed) to the left and the right lane. it was still okay for the cars on the left lane coz they have the emergency lane spaces to swivel into. but not to us on the right lane. a lot of the cars in front of me had to made an emergency brake and so was i. it happened very quickly. all i could remember was the big tyre chunk on the road, sounds of a lot of tires squeaking and a 2 bams at the back of my car. with jolts of course. i was hit by a car. and that car was hit by another. it was a chain accident.

it was all chaos when it happened. left with no choice like the other cars in front of us, we all HAD to make the emergency brake. but i was fortunate that i didn't hit the car in front of me. i always hold on to the old-fashioned-very-girly-driving habit of keeping a sufficient distance with the car in front of me everytime i drive. and that day, it saved my ass. it didn't save my car's ass though. huhuu.. ironically, my chain accident "mates" were both guys. enough said. not to condemn or to raise sexist, but.. speaking from my own experiences.. explicitly or implicitly.. somehow male drivers look down on female drivers. they kinda like to 'bully' us. they like to follow us so closely as if they were the only ones who paid the road tax and speed as if they were michael schumacher driving in sepang F1 circuit. that does not include those 'gatal' ones who are willing to follow your speed just so that they can be by your side to act like monkeys. yupe, that had happened to me too. i'm not saying ALL male drivers. maybe just some. but it's true.

i was slightly shaking when i got out of the car. it was the first accident in my 6 years of driving. all the three of us came out of the car, and went straight to look at the damages without muttering a single word. it was quite a while before one of us started it. "so.. what now?" and the three of us smiled. not out of happiness, certainly. out of "wtf-just-happened" feeling. well since i was the first car, the damages was only to my rear bumper. at least that was how it looked at that time. it was hard to judge when u were in the middle of the road, causing jams to other traffickers. ahahahah. yah.. the jam on the north-south highway heading south on friday evening, 29th august 2008 was caused by ME. well not me actually. the car behind who hit me. or should i say the stupid tyre chunk? hm..




the car that hit me was a kelisa, drove by a malay guy who called me kakak, whom i almost punch when i found out he was older than me by two years. and the car that hit him was an old honda accord, drove by a chinese guy in his mid 20's. well i dun really care about him. i care about the kelisa as it was his insurance that would pay for my damages. hehehe. after a while, the traffic police came, clear the road and instructed us to move to the emergency lane and continue our little discussions there so we dun congest the whole highway anymore.

as we were exchanging personal details and taking pictures of each other's car to make the police report, suddenly there were a lot of mechanics coming out of nowhere, offering their assistance. lucky for me, the accident of my viva recently had taught me not to trust these people. i rejected their offer as politely as i possibly could coz i was kinda afraid of them. they look like Along! boxy hair, fierce face, loud voice, wearing just a singlet and jeans, with a thick gold necklace, a cigar in one hand and a large walkie talkie on the other. i suddenly had a crazy imagination that this guy would kill me. huhuu..

after that, i drove away from the "crime scene" to lodge a police report at the nearest police station in Seremban 2. n then went straight back home. very slow this time. i was pretty much traumatized. my mom wasn't angry. she wasn't pleased either, i supposed. but i pitied her n i really felt sorry. i know her car is as important to her as my car is to me. there was nothing i could do. i guess it was just my bad luck. i did drive her car carefully. as i said, maybe it was meant to happen. even when i didn't hit anyone, others hit me. but the good news is.. her insurance is safe and untouched.

so now i'm back with my car, n my mom with hers. only not physically with her. it is still in the workshop, being fixed. i came to learn that there were damages to the rear chasis, unfotunately. right under the car boot. we are guaranteed a genuine Honda spare parts. and since the damages are not as much, it will be ready by this weekend.

it had been more than 10 days now but i'm still quite traumatized by it. i dun realize it at first. i thot i was just fine but i could feel my heart heavily pounding everytime i see the car in front of me brakes on the road eventhough i have quite a distance. and even pressing the brake to stop for traffic lights doesn't feel the same anymore. i also find myself suddenly super concern of other cars swiveling into my lane. haih.. i guess it would be a while before i could gain my full courage again. but it's not like i have the choice to stop driving and rest my soul for a while. i still have to. unless there's someone who wants to be my driver at no charge. anyone? dun hesitate to contact me :)
